外模式
外模式又稱子模式或使用者模式,對應於使用者級。它是某個或某幾個使用者所看到的資料庫的資料檢視,是與某一應用有關的資料的邏輯表示。
外模式是從模式匯出的一個子集,包含模式中允許特定使用者使用的那部分資料。使用者可以透過外模式描述語言來描述、定義對應於使用者的資料記錄(外模式),也可以利用資料操縱語言(Data Manipulation Language,DML)對這些資料記錄進行操作。
外模式反映了資料庫的使用者觀。
概念模式
模式又稱概念模式或邏輯模式,對應於概念級。
它是由資料庫設計者綜合所有使用者的資料,按照統一的觀點構造的全域性邏輯結構,是對資料庫中全部資料的邏輯結構和特徵的總體描述,是所有使用者的公共資料檢視(全域性檢視)。
它是由資料庫管理系統提供的資料模式描述語言(Data Description Language,DDL)來描述、定義的,體現、反映了資料庫系統的整體觀。
內模式
內模式又稱儲存模式,對應於物理級,它是資料庫中全體資料的內部表示或底層描述,是資料庫最低一級的邏輯描述,它描述了資料在儲存介質上的儲存方式和物理結構,對應著實際儲存在外儲存介質上的資料庫。
內模式由內模式描述語言來描述、定義,它是資料庫的儲存觀。
優點
(1)有利於資料共享,減少了資料冗餘。
(2)有利於資料的安全性。不同的使用者在各自的外模式下根據要求操作資料,只能對限定的資料進行操作。
(3)簡化了使用者介面。按照外模式編寫應用程式或輸入命令,而不需瞭解資料庫全域性邏輯結構和內部儲存結構,方便使用者系統。
外模式
外模式又稱子模式或使用者模式,對應於使用者級。它是某個或某幾個使用者所看到的資料庫的資料檢視,是與某一應用有關的資料的邏輯表示。
外模式是從模式匯出的一個子集,包含模式中允許特定使用者使用的那部分資料。使用者可以透過外模式描述語言來描述、定義對應於使用者的資料記錄(外模式),也可以利用資料操縱語言(Data Manipulation Language,DML)對這些資料記錄進行操作。
外模式反映了資料庫的使用者觀。
概念模式
模式又稱概念模式或邏輯模式,對應於概念級。
它是由資料庫設計者綜合所有使用者的資料,按照統一的觀點構造的全域性邏輯結構,是對資料庫中全部資料的邏輯結構和特徵的總體描述,是所有使用者的公共資料檢視(全域性檢視)。
它是由資料庫管理系統提供的資料模式描述語言(Data Description Language,DDL)來描述、定義的,體現、反映了資料庫系統的整體觀。
內模式
內模式又稱儲存模式,對應於物理級,它是資料庫中全體資料的內部表示或底層描述,是資料庫最低一級的邏輯描述,它描述了資料在儲存介質上的儲存方式和物理結構,對應著實際儲存在外儲存介質上的資料庫。
內模式由內模式描述語言來描述、定義,它是資料庫的儲存觀。
優點
(1)有利於資料共享,減少了資料冗餘。
(2)有利於資料的安全性。不同的使用者在各自的外模式下根據要求操作資料,只能對限定的資料進行操作。
(3)簡化了使用者介面。按照外模式編寫應用程式或輸入命令,而不需瞭解資料庫全域性邏輯結構和內部儲存結構,方便使用者系統。